Why Historically Black Colleges and Universities Matter: 25 Years of Historical Research for Justice - Multicultural Education Series
Marybeth Gasman
With over 25 years of research and board service at HBCUs, this collection of influential essays examines leadership, philanthropy, art, curriculum, Black agency, desegregation, and Critical Race Theory. Varied historical methods illuminate rich narratives and spark scholarly inquiry.
